Thank You UCA-NI
On behalf of the UCA-NI Board, I would like to thank Profile Publishing for organising another excellent event. The 13th annual Pharmacy in Focus Awards was a wonderful evening of great food, great company and celebration. Thank you to everyone who attended and supported the event.
This event is the only occasion in Northern Ireland where community and primary care pharmacists, suppliers and guests, can come together to network and recognise their achievements during the year. It was a great success and very positive feedback was received from everyone who attended. A huge thank you goes to our award category and event sponsors – without your support the event could simply not happen. UCA-NI is committed to supporting and representing community and primary care pharmacy in Northern Ireland and we will continue to celebrate good business and professional practice and customer service through the Pharmacy in Focus Awards, in partnership with Profile Publishing. Along with our publications - Pharmacy in Focus magazine and diary - UCA-NI and Profile offer the only communications platform dedicated to pharmacy in Northern Ireland, and we thank you for your continued support.
Last - but certainly not least – congratulations to all the winners and
finalists shortlisted in each category. We are delighted to be able to recognise your hard work and determination in providing high quality pharmacy services to their communities. It amazes us every year just how dedicated pharmacists and pharmacies are – that’s why the standard of the entries is so good. so, keep up the excellent work and I look forward to seeing you all again next year!
